Industry-proven open path gas detection for line of sight applications.
SafEye Quasar Series of open path gas detectors (OPGD) are the highest standard for reliable and rapid detection of fugitive gas releases. They help form a comprehensive protection strategy employing point and open path gas detection.
Spectrex invented the xenon flash lamp design that revolutionized the open-path gas detection market, which, until then, was plagued by false alarms due to the drawbacks of the previous designs. Now, open path detectors complement the use of individual point detectors, take executive action and offer many significant benefits.
» Rapid Detection Across Wide Areas
Detect combustible hydrocarbon gas releases across distances of up to 660 feet (200 meters)
Safety Integrity Level (SIL-2) certified for long-term reliability
Performance approved per FM6325 and tested per EN60079-29-4
Spectral fingerprint technology using Xenon flash source transmitter Immunity from sunlight and common facility radiation sources
» Component of a Comprehensive Protection System
Augments monitoring provided by fixed point gas detections
Provides early warning of potentially catastrophic events
Ideal for large area, line of sight applications or fence-line monitoring
OPGD identifies leaks while point detectors indicate location
» Easy to Use and Maintain
Setup via local remote interface under power or via HART communication
Designed with precision mounts for easy alignment during commissioning
Continued performance through up to 95% obscuration
Built-in datalogger maintaining detail records of up to 100 events
SafEye Quasar 900 – Combustible Hydrocarbon Detection
Safeye Quasar 900 quickly and sensitively detects a wide range of hydrocarbon gases – including alkanes (methane to hexane) and ethylene with a minimum detectable level is 0.15 LEL.m. No need for any manual adjustment or standard test gas, due to the built-in calibration of the SafEye Quasar 900.
SafEye Quasar 950 & 960 – Ammonia and Hydrogen Sulfide Detection
SafEye Quasar 950 delivers rapid detection of Hydrogen Sulfide (H2S) gas while SafEye Quasar 960 provides quick detection of Ammonia (NH3). Both instruments can detect gas in ranges up to 200 feet (60 meters) and due to their inherent stability and sensitivity, the minimum detectable level is 50 PPM.m.
